1984 riots: Court reserves order on CBI's clean chit to Jagdish Tytler

 CBI on Friday told a Delhi court that arms dealer Abhishek Verma was not a "credible witness" and on the basis of his statement, no case of influencing witness and making hawala transactions can be lodged against Congress leader Jagdish Tytler who was given a clean chit by the agency in a 1984 anti-Sikh riots case.

Court asks CBI on action taken on witness claim against Jagdish Tytler

 A Delhi court on Wednesday again asked the CBI to inform it about the efforts made by the agency to ascertain claims of arms dealer Abhishek Verma that Congress leader Jagdish Tytler, who was given a clean chit in a 1984 anti-Sikh riots case, influenced a witness and made hawala transactions.
